A construction and civil engineering firm is looking for a Civil Engineering Estimator to join their team in Livingston. The successful candidate will prepare independent estimates for major civil projects, engaging with clients and project teams.
Required skills include:
- Estimating
- Data analysis
- Strong communication
Qualifications include a degree in Civil Engineering or similar discipline. This role offers a comprehensive benefits package and opportunities for career development in a supportive environment.
